Hybrid project, The Tiger’s Bride is à very free adaptation, poetic and bitty, of the classical tale « The Beauty and the Beast ». The choreography weaves its construction through the essential ambiguity of the body, between exteriority and interiority, between objectivity and subjectivity. In the classical tale, the Beauty must accept the Beast in order to become a person. Here, they have to mutate in order to get rid of the social constructions and transform their bodies into bodies with agency, carried out by the expressive power of movement.
During the performance, the energy of the physical contacts between the dancers induce the music and lights in real time, via a customized tactile costume.
Tactile sensors swarm the body under the costumes so that a touch can become à sound, a storm, a voice, a light…animal freedom! »
